PITBULL AND HOT CHELLE RAE TO JOIN LADY GAGA AND JUSTIN BIEBER LIVE FROM NEW YORK ON "DICK CLARK'S NEW YEAR'S ROCKIN' EVE WITH RYAN SEACREST 2012"

Jenny McCarthy Returns to Report from Times Square

Jenny McCarthy and Fergie to Host NYRE 40th Anniversary Party

Pitbull and Hot Chelle Rae will join previously announced Lady Gaga and Justin Bieber as performers, live from New York, on "Dick Clark's New Year's Rockin' Eve with Ryan Seacrest 2012." Jenny McCarthy will once again join the celebration by reporting live from Times Square with hosts Dick Clark and Ryan Seacrest, celebrating 40 years of "Rockin' Eve" history on SATURDAY, DECEMBER 31 on the ABC Television Network. Fergie of The Black Eyed Peas will return to host the Los Angeles-based portions of the specials.

The bi-coastal celebration will include over 5 1/2 hours of special performances and reports on New Year's celebrations from around the globe, as well as the American tradition of Dick Clark counting down to midnight from Times Square in New York City.

To mark the 40th anniversary of the cherished New Year's Eve celebration, the festivities will begin at 8:00 p.m., ET with a special two-hour event hosted by Jenny McCarthy and Fergie entitled "New Year's Rockin' Eve: The 40th Anniversary Party."

The complete lineup beginning Saturday night, December 31 on ABC is:

"New Year's Rockin' Eve: The 40th Anniversary Party" (8:00-10:00 p.m., ET)

"Dick Clark's Primetime New Year's Rockin' Eve with Ryan Seacrest 2012" (10:00-11:00 p.m., ET)

"Dick Clark's New Year's Rockin' Eve with Ryan Seacrest 2012, Part 1" (11:30 p.m. - 1:08 a.m., ET)

"Dick Clark's New Year's Rockin' Eve with Ryan Seacrest 2012, Part 2" (1:08-2:11 a.m., ET)

"Dick Clark's Primetime New Year's Rockin' Eve with Ryan Seacrest 2012" is a presentation of dick clark productions, inc with Dick Clark, Ryan Seacrest and Orly Adelson serving as executive producers. Larry Klein produces.

About Pitbull

Pitbull's sixth studio album, "Planet Pit," features a host of pop music luminaries including Marc Anthony, Enrique Iglesias, Jamie Foxx, Chris Brown, T-Pain and Kelly Rowland, as well as star-studded producers Dr. Luke, Max Martin, David Guetta and Benny Blanco. The knockout smash "Give Me Everything" featuring Ne-Yo, marks Pitbull's first No. 1 single on the Billboard Hot 100 and Pop charts and is also a Top 10 hit in 15 countries. Pitbull's latest single, "International Love" featuring Chris Brown, is already making its way up the charts. Pitbull has also collaborated with some of music's biggest stars, including Jennifer Lopez, Enrique Iglesias, Usher and Shakira, to name a few. Even with the new album, Pitbull still found time to introduce Voli, his own line of premium, low-calorie vodka, and a partnership with Sheets, the dissolvable energy strip. These entrepreneurial ventures are the latest for Pitbull, who has inked major sponsorship deals with blue-chip brands like Kodak, Dr Pepper and Bud Light.

About Hot Chelle Rae

Riding high with the announcement of their win as "Sprint Best New Artist" at the American Music Awards last week and the massive success of their two irresistible pop hit singles, "Tonight Tonight" and "I Like It Like That," Hot Chelle Rae released their brand new album, "Whatever," in stores yesterday, November 29 on RCA Records. Declared "one of the catchiest pop-rock anthems of the summer" by USA Today, "Tonight Tonight" crashed into the Top 10 on the Billboard Hot 100 chart in July, shot to No. 1 at Hot AC radio in September, and was certified double-platinum in the U.S., and platinum in Canada and Australia. The band's brand new single, "I Like It Like That," which Entertainment Weekly called "bubbly elasti-funk" and an "official fall-resisting battle cry," is climbing the Top 40 radio and Hot AC charts, while the song's documentary-style video racked up over 1 million views in its first 3 days on VEVO.
